Listowel Pitch and Putt Club
The Town Park, Listowel, Kerry
Founded in 1972, Listowel Pitch and Putt Club has a rich history and has created a proud tradition of pitch and putt in the town. The course is situated in the town park, which is on the Bridge Road in Listowel towards Tralee and is one of the town parks many amenities.
The course boasts 18 challenging holes, now sponsored by local businesses, the hardest of which is the 70m 18th hole, rated index 1. Two holes, 9th and 17th, feature a water hazard, a shallow stream running through the course.

Doolin Pitch And Putt Club
Ballaghaline, Doolin, Clare
18 hole links course five minutes from Doolin Village with spectacular views of The Aran Islands and Cliffs of Moher. Club hire available. Families and groups catered for. Open: 10.00a.m. ’till late - all year round.
